Does anyone know of a SQL Server product that would let me do the following?
Connect to the instance
Configure thresholds like,
1.Show databases not backed up in the last X days
2. Show databases that are full rec. model that have logs not backed up in the last x days/hours.
3. Show jobs that have failed in the last x days.
I would then like to click a process button and have it bring back anything that is outside those thresholds?, any thing like that in a windows application?

You may check 'backupset' table that contains a row for each backup set. This table is stored in the msdb database.
